Cherry body oils are a luxurious addition to any skincare routine. Made from the extract of cherries, these oils are rich in antioxidants and vitamins that nourish and hydrate the skin. They have a light and non-greasy texture that absorbs quickly into the skin, leaving it feeling soft and smooth. Cherry body oils are also known for their anti-inflammatory properties, which can help to soothe irritated skin. These oils are perfect for use all year round, but are especially beneficial during the colder months when skin tends to get dry and dull.

1. Is Cherry oil good for skin?
Rich in Vitamin A, Cherry Kernel oil is similar to Sweet Almond, however it has a less 'fatty' feel making in much more useful for skincare. The high amount of antioxidants, Oleic acid and natural emollient results in improvements to dry skin and refinement in large pores.
